Macmillan Academy is an 11-18 school in Middlesbrough with over 1500 students, including 375 in Post 16.  The studio is critical to the curricular and extra curricular work of the academy and following promotion there is an opportunity to appoint a new member of staff to complement the existing studio team.

We are seeking an individual with creative flair and technical expertise who is willing to become fully involved in the delivery of both academy and after school commercial activity relating to our performance, presentation and media studio.  This is an ideal opportunity for a recent graduate from a production arts/lighting and sound for stage/live events degree course or an experienced theatre technician.  

Macmillan Academy has a long tradition of excellence in the use of media and performance related technology and we are looking to build on this.  We have a thriving theatre and various multi-functional presentation and media spaces. All of which; are used daily to both support both the curriculum and various commercial activities outside standard curriculum hours.

The successful candidate will possess experience in technical theatre and audio technology alongside the ability to support and facilitate students, staff and commercial clients. He/she would also demonstrate initiative and self-motivation to further develop this area of our academy activity.

An expectation of flexibility is required with this post which will require both evening and weekend working to ensure commercial and academy commitments can be facilitated.
